Pixelfarbe auslesen



  • Hallo,
    es kommt oft vor, dass man Pixelfarbe irgendwo auslesen will.
    Ich hab einfach ein Tool geschrieben, das die Pixelfarbe unter der Mausposition auslesen und als RGB Wert darstellen kann(auch als Farbvisualisierung).

    Das Program ist in C/C++ geschrieben und läuft nur unter Windows, da ich WinAPI verwende.

    Sourcecode ist sehr klein und Kommentare sind auch enthalten:

    Sourcecode(benötigt gdi32.lib):

    #include <windows.h>
    #include <stdio.h>
    
    //process the window messages
    LRESULT CALLBACK windowProc(HWND, UINT, WPARAM, LPARAM);
    //extract RGB values from COLORREF
    void toRGB(COLORREF color, unsigned char *rgb);
    
    //handle to the screen
    HDC screen;
    //timer id
    unsigned int timer = 100;
    //interval in ms to get the color
    unsigned int interval = 100;
    //color of the pixel under mouse pointer
    //colorref has form: 0x00bbggrr
    COLORREF pixelColor = 0;
    COLORREF pixelColorLast = 0;
    //color rectangle for visualization
    RECT colorRect;
    
    //main function
    int WINAPI WinMain(HINSTANCE hInstance, HINSTANCE hPrevInstance,
                        LPSTR lpCmdLine, int nCmdShow)
    {
        //program and class name
        const char *progName = "getPixel";
    
        //create window class
        WNDCLASS windowClass;
    
        //message function
        windowClass.lpfnWndProc = windowProc;
        //enable redrawing
        windowClass.style       = CS_HREDRAW | CS_VREDRAW;
        //program instance
        windowClass.hInstance   = hInstance;
        //standard cursor
        windowClass.hCursor     = LoadCursor(NULL, IDC_ARROW);
        //standard icon
        windowClass.hIcon       = LoadIcon(NULL, IDI_APPLICATION);
        //gray background
        windowClass.hbrBackground = static_cast<HBRUSH>(GetStockObject(GRAY_BRUSH));
        //extra buffer
        windowClass.cbClsExtra  = 0;
        windowClass.cbWndExtra  = 0;
        //name to represent our window class
        windowClass.lpszClassName = progName;
        //we don't need menu
        windowClass.lpszMenuName  = NULL;
    
        //register our class to windows
        if(!RegisterClass(&windowClass))
                return 0;
    
        //create window
        HWND window;
        window = CreateWindowEx(WS_EX_TOPMOST, //allways on top of others
                                progName, //name of window class
                                progName, //text in the titlebar
                                //no resizable window without minimize option
                                WS_OVERLAPPEDWINDOW^WS_MAXIMIZEBOX^WS_THICKFRAME,
                                //default window position
                                CW_USEDEFAULT, CW_USEDEFAULT,
                                //window width and height
                                300, 185,
                                //no parent window
                                NULL,
                                //no menu
                                NULL,
                                hInstance,
                                //no extra parameters
                                NULL);
    
        //quit if we can't create a window
        if(!window)
            return 0;
    
        //show
        ShowWindow(window, nCmdShow);
        UpdateWindow(window);
    
        //process messages
        MSG message;
        while(GetMessage(&message, NULL, 0, 0))
        {
            TranslateMessage(&message);
            DispatchMessage(&message);
        }
    
        return message.wParam;
    }
    
    LRESULT CALLBACK windowProc(HWND hwnd, UINT message, WPARAM wParam, LPARAM lParam)
    {
        switch(message)
        {
            //window creation
            case WM_CREATE:
            {
                //get the whole display context
                screen = CreateDC("DISPLAY",NULL,NULL,NULL);
                if(!screen)
                    return 0;
    
                //set timer to get the pixel color
                if(!SetTimer(hwnd, timer, interval, NULL))
                    return 0;
    
                //rectangle for color visualisation
                colorRect.left   = 180;
                colorRect.top    = 15;
                colorRect.right  = 280;
                colorRect.bottom = 126;
    
            }break;
            //timer
            case WM_TIMER:
            {
                //get the current mouse position
                POINT mousePos;
                GetCursorPos(&mousePos);
    
                //get the color under the mouse position
                pixelColor = GetPixel(screen, mousePos.x, mousePos.y);
    
                //if the color doesn't change, then don't redraw
                if(pixelColor!=pixelColorLast)
                    InvalidateRect(hwnd, NULL, true);
    
                //save color for comparisson
                pixelColorLast = pixelColor;
            }break;
            //repaint
            case WM_PAINT:
            {
                //get the window device context for drawing
                PAINTSTRUCT ps;
                HDC windowDC;
                windowDC = BeginPaint(hwnd, &ps);
    
                //background color for text
                SetBkColor(windowDC, 0x848284);
    
                //draw rectangular frame around our rectangle
                Rectangle(windowDC, colorRect.left-1,  colorRect.top-1,
                            colorRect.right+1, colorRect.bottom+1);
    
                //draw the rectangle in pixel color for more visuualization
                HBRUSH color = CreateSolidBrush(pixelColor);
                FillRect(windowDC, &colorRect, color);
    
                char text[50] = " ";
                //saves rgb values
                unsigned char rgbColors[3];
                //extract RGB values from COLORREF
                toRGB(pixelColor, rgbColors);
    
                //Output of information
                sprintf(text, "Red   :  0x%02X  %d", rgbColors[0], rgbColors[0]);
                TextOut(windowDC, 10, 15, text, strlen(text));
    
                sprintf(text, "Green:  0x%02X %d", rgbColors[1], rgbColors[1]);
                TextOut(windowDC, 10, 45, text, strlen(text));
    
                sprintf(text, "Blue  :  0x%02X  %d", rgbColors[2], rgbColors[2]);
                TextOut(windowDC, 10, 75, text, strlen(text));
    
                sprintf(text, "RGB Color:  0x%02X%02X%02X", rgbColors[0], rgbColors[1],  rgbColors[2]);
                TextOut(windowDC, 10, 115, text, strlen(text));
    
                EndPaint(hwnd, &ps);
            }break;
            case WM_DESTROY:
            {
                //clean up
                DeleteDC(screen);
                KillTimer(hwnd, timer);
                PostQuitMessage(0);
                return 0;
            }break;
        }
    
        return DefWindowProc(hwnd, message, wParam, lParam);
    }
    
    //rgb[0] = red
    //rgb[1] = green
    //rgb[2] = blue
    void toRGB(COLORREF color, unsigned char *rgb)
    {
        rgb[0] = (color & 0x000000FF);
        rgb[1] = (color & 0x0000FF00)>>8;
        rgb[2] = (color & 0x00FF0000)>>16;
    }
